The Conundrum Of Resetting U.S.-Philippines Relations

President Biden’s promise to make human rights a pillar of American policy is certain to ignite tension with Philippine President Rodrigo Duterte over his brutal drug war. But Biden’s foreign policy team hopes to get Duterte on board to help thwart China’s growing ambitions in the Pacific.
